2. What Does “ONB Meaning in Text” Actually Refer To?

Clear Definition

The ONB meaning in text most commonly refers to:

“On bro” — an informal slang phrase used to emphasize truth, sincerity, or agreement.

In plain terms, ONB is a shorthand way of saying:

  • “I swear”
  • “I’m being serious”
  • “I promise this is true”

Literal vs Implied Meaning

  • Literal expansion: On bro
  • Implied meaning: I’m telling the truth / I’m serious

Example:

“That game was crazy onb”

Meaning:

“That game was genuinely crazy, I’m not exaggerating.”

When It Does NOT Mean What People Assume

ONB does not automatically mean:

  • “On behalf”
  • “Online banking”
  • “Official notification broadcast”

Those meanings exist in formal or technical contexts, not casual texting. In everyday chat, especially among younger users, ONB almost always means “on bro.”


3. Is “ONB” a Slang, Typo, or Intentional Usage?

Slang Usage

Yes — ONB is intentional slang, not a mistake.

It belongs to a category of affirmation slang, similar to:

  • fr
  • no cap
  • ong (on God)

These expressions function as credibility markers — they signal honesty rather than adding new information.

4. Origin and Evolution of “ONB” in Digital Communication

Early Roots in Spoken English

“On bro” comes from spoken urban English, where phrases like:

  • on my mom
  • on my life
  • on God

were used to reinforce truthfulness.

Transition to SMS and Chat Apps

As texting replaced speech:

  • Spoken phrases became typed affirmations
  • Long expressions shortened
  • Capital letters replaced emphasis

Thus:

on bro → onb

8. “ONB Meaning in Text” Compared With Similar Texting Terms

TermMeaningToneFormalityBest Use Case
ONBOn broCasualVery lowFriends, gaming
ONGOn GodStrong emphasisVery lowSocial media
FRFor realCasualLowChats
No capNot lyingCasualLowSlang-heavy talk
I swearLiteral promiseMediumMediumMixed settings
